Jeongsik Yong is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Genetics and Cancer Research. According to data from OpenAlex, Jeongsik Yong has authored 50 papers receiving a total of 3.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 45 papers in Molecular Biology, 10 papers in Genetics and 5 papers in Cancer Research. Recurrent topics in Jeongsik Yong’s work include RNA Research and Splicing (30 papers), RNA modifications and cancer (27 papers) and RNA and protein synthesis mechanisms (13 papers). Jeongsik Yong is often cited by papers focused on RNA Research and Splicing (30 papers), RNA modifications and cancer (27 papers) and RNA and protein synthesis mechanisms (13 papers). Jeongsik Yong collaborates with scholars based in United States, South Korea and Germany. Jeongsik Yong's co-authors include Gideon Dreyfuss, Jennifer L. Bachorik, Tina Glisovic, Livio Pellizzoni, Lili Wan, Robert A. Perkinson, Daniel J. Battle, Wei Zhang, Francisco Velázquez and Naoyuki Kataoka and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Cell and Nucleic Acids Research.
